Output 93153e77e327f20f98828740435223f3461cc761a24c055db8d264644910773c:1

value
360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ba845510b2898b98b42a51963dfcc9e15fac3ef2 OP_EQUAL
address
3JhE8qFFGGevx5MHF5MCSCr4dczC7r1q9o
transaction
93153e77e327f20f98828740435223f3461cc761a24c055db8d264644910773c
spent
true